The Growing Demand Across Industries
From industrial parks to suburban rooftops, battery storage solutions are proving their versatility:
- Renewable Integration: Solar and wind projects now pair with BESS to deliver 24/7 power
- Grid Services: Utilities use large-scale batteries for frequency regulation and peak shaving
- Commercial Backup: Factories prevent $2M/hour downtime losses with industrial battery banks
- Residential Solutions: Homeowners reduce electricity bills by 40% using smart storage systems

Emerging Technologies: What's Next for Energy Storage?
- Solid-state batteries (2025 commercial rollout)
- Vanadium redox flow systems for long-duration storage
- AI-driven battery management software
Did you know? The latest lithium-iron-phosphate (LFP) batteries offer 8,000+ charge cycles – double the lifespan of 2020 models.

FAQ: Answering Your Top Storage Questions
- Q: How long do industrial batteries last? A: Modern systems typically offer 10-15 years with proper maintenance
- Q: What's the payback period? A: Commercial installations average 4-7 years depending on energy prices
